200 Graduates Celebrate Academic Excellence at CA Sri Lanka’s SAB Campus Convocation 2024

The SAB Campus of the Institute of Chartered Accountants of Sri Lanka (CA Sri Lanka) held its 8th Annual Convocation on 16th December 2024, celebrating the academic achievements of 200 graduates and bringing the total number of graduates to 1,500 since the launch of the degree in 2013.

The convocation at the Bandaranaike Memorial International Conference Hall celebrated the graduates as they were conferred with the Bachelor of Science in Applied Accounting degree, recognising their accomplishments in completing the General and Honours degree programmes.

The event was graced by Mr. Nalaka Kaluwewe, Secretary to the Ministry of Education, Higher Education and Vocational Education as the Chief Guest, and Prof. Athula Manawaduge, Senior Lecturer, University of Sri Jayawardenapura as the Guest of Honour. Several esteemed guests, including Mr. Heshana Kuruppu, President of CA Sri Lanka; Mr. Tishan Subasinghe, Vice President of CA Sri Lanka; Ms. Lakmali Priyanka, Chief Executive Officer of CA Sri Lanka; and Senior Professor Ariyarathna Jayamaha, Director of SAB Campus, were also present.

In his speech, Mr. Kaluwewe, expressed his admiration for CA Sri Lanka members while commending the SAB Campus for its holistic approach to awarding degrees. He highlighted the exceptional professionalism and integrity of CA professionals, noting how they consistently exceed expectations in their professional roles. Mr. Kaluwewe also praised the SAB Campus’s holistic 360-degree approach to academic education, which goes beyond awarding degrees by adopting diverse methods to evaluate graduates.

During the convocation, 41 special awards were also presented to outstanding graduates, in recognition of their exceptional academic and extracurricular achievements. These awards exemplified the commitment to nurturing excellence and innovation in academic level education at the SAB Campus.

During the ceremony, Mr. Kuruppu reaffirmed the mission of CA Sri Lanka to inspire, guide, and empower the next generation of leaders who will drive progress and create meaningful impact both in Sri Lanka and globally. “As the academic arm of CA Sri Lanka, the SAB Campus is committed to offering innovative programmes, including a potential bachelor’s degree in Artificial Intelligence, to keep pace with industry trends,” Mr. Kuruppu said.

Mr. Subasinghe noted that with an impressive 100% employability and a remarkable 40% of SAB graduates making their mark overseas, including in regions such as Australia, the UK, the US, the Middle East, and New Zealand, the SAB Campus continues to set the benchmark in transforming higher education.

The SAB Campus, with a distinguished history spanning over a decade, is renowned for offering students a unique experience that extends beyond traditional theoretical knowledge. The SAB Campus offers two-degree programmes, Bachelor of Science in Applied Accounting and Bachelor of Management Honours in Business Analytics Degree, which are recognized by the University Grants Commission and approved by the Ministry of Education and includes a built-in internship programme that provides undergraduates with valuable real-world experience thereby ensuring they become industry-ready graduates.
